Convertisseurs JSON et XML pour convertir CSV, SQL en JSON, XML

Apprenez à créer un script qui peut convertir les données CSV, SQL ou Google Sheets en JSON ou XML. Les modules à utiliser sont le JSON et le CSV

Dans ce chapitre, je vais vous expliquer comment créer un script qui peut convertir les données CSV, SQL ou Google Sheets en JSON ou XML. Les principaux modules de ce tutoriel sont JSON et CSV.

Table des matières: convertisseur JSON et XML

Pourquoi le convertisseur JSON, XML compte

Json

JSON, or JavaScript Object Notation, is an open standard file format and data interchange format. It uses human-readable text to store and transmit data objects consisting of attribute–value pairs and arrays. It is a common data format with diverse uses in electronic data interchange, including that of web applications with servers. 

Ce type de données est largement utilisé dans l’échange de données et les applications telles que les API, les applications mobiles, les applications Web, l’IoT, etc. Fondamentalement, vous savez peut-être que la plupart des didacticiels d’automatisation et de bot que j’ai partagés auparavant sont plus ou moins traités avec les données de format JSON. Et si vous êtes un spécialiste du marketing, le flux de données du produit JSON doit être un terme familier que vous entendez souvent.

Xml

XML, ou langage de balisage extensible, est un langage de balisage similaire à HTML, mais il n’a pas de balises prédéfinies à utiliser. Au lieu de cela, vous définissez vos propres balises conçues spécifiquement pour vos besoins. Il s’agit d’un moyen puissant de stocker des données dans un format qui peut être stocké, recherché et partagé.

XML est un format de données alternatif à JSON. Si vous êtes un expert SEO, XML doit être un terme familier pour vous car Google SEO Sitemap est dans un format de données XML. Certaines plateformes comme l’API WeChat permettent aux développeurs d’utiliser le format de données JSON ou XML pour échanger avec des serveurs ou des applications.

Pourquoi?

Un convertisseur JSON ou un convertisseur XML intégré à votre application est crucial. C’est parce qu’il peut créer une communication transparente avec différents serveurs ou plateformes. Par exemple, probablement votre inventaire de données est stocké au format SQL, cependant, vos acheteurs peuvent vous payer et saisir vos données via une API. Ainsi, ces deux formats de données sont super utiles pour l’échange et la communication.

Dans ce tutoriel, je vais prendre un fichier CSV par exemple et si vous êtes intéressé par les deux autres formats de données SQL et Google Sheets, veuillez consulter cet article.

Chapitre 46: Convertisseurs de données pour convertir CSV en SQL, SQL en CSV, Google Sheets en SQL

Convertisseur JSON

Tout d’abord, nous devons créer un format de données de dictionnaire vide car il s’agit essentiellement d’un mélange de dictionnaires et de listes. Dans Python, il existe plusieurs types de données de base. Ils sont entiers, String, Float, Boolean, List, Tuple et Dictionary. Je publierai une autre vidéo pour élaborer plus en détail.

Ensuite, vous pouvez l’ouvrir pour sortir vos données préparées dans un format CSV à l’aide de la méthode DiCtreader. Lorsque nous boucleons chaque ligne de données dans le CSV, nous devons définir une clé au moins, c’est parce que JSON est une structure comme un arbre. Il y a des branches sous une racine et beaucoup de petites branches sous chaque branche. Nous devons sélectionner au moins une clé comme point d’entrée pour un type de données différent.

Enfin et surtout, nous créons un fichier JSON à l’aide de la méthode ouverte et vidons les données de CSV avec un retrait 4. Le paramètre de retrait spécifie les espaces utilisés au début d’une ligne. Nous pouvons utiliser le paramètre de retrait de JSON.Dump () pour spécifier la valeur d’indentation. Par défaut, lorsque vous écrivez des données JSON dans un fichier, Python n’utilise pas d’empreintes et écrit toutes les données sur une seule ligne, ce qui n’est pas lisible.

Convertisseur XML

Bien que le format de données XML n’ait pas de balises prédéfinies nécessaires à l’utilisation, il a nécessité quelques paramètres d’en-tête et de pied de page de base.

Tout d’abord, nous devons réclamer la version et la version encodante

<?xml version=”1.0” encoding=”UTF-8”?>

Ensuite, c’est le nom du corps du fichier XML

<shopify_data>

……

</shopify_data>

Dans le corps, ce sont les données d’un fichier CSV. Il se compose du nom de clé et de chaque ligne de nom et de valeur de données.

Dans le codage, nous utiliserions la chaîne de format et rédigerions une méthode pour convertir CSV en données XML.

Scripts Python complets de JSON et Convertisseur XML

If you are interested in the full Python script of Python Tutorial 48: JSON, XML Converters to CSV, SQL, Google Sheets Data into JSON, XML, please subscribe to our newsletter by adding the message “Chapter 48”. We would send you the script immediately to your mailbox.

Contactez-nous

J’espère que vous apprécierez la lecture du chapitre 48: JSON, XML Converters en CSV, SQL, Google Sheets Données dans JSON, XML. Si vous l’avez fait, veuillez nous soutenir en faisant l’une des choses énumérées ci-dessous, car cela aide toujours notre chaîne.

  • Support and donate to our channel through PayPal (paypal.me/Easy2digital)
  • Subscribe to my channel and turn on the notification bell Easy2Digital Youtube channel.
  • Follow and like my page Easy2Digital Facebook page
  • Partagez l’article sur votre réseau social avec le hashtag # easy2digital
  • Buy products with Easy2Digital 10% OFF Discount code (Easy2DigitalNewBuyers2021)
  • Vous vous inscrivez à notre newsletter hebdomadaire pour recevoir les derniers articles, vidéos et codes de remise Easy2digital
  • Subscribe to our monthly membership through Patreon to enjoy exclusive benefits (www.patreon.com/louisludigital)

FAQ:

Q1: Qu’est-ce que le convertisseur JSON et XML?

R: JSON et XML Converter est un outil en ligne qui permet aux utilisateurs de convertir les données entre les formats JSON et XML.

Q2: Pourquoi devrais-je utiliser le convertisseur JSON et XML?

R: Le convertisseur JSON et XML est utile pour les développeurs et les entreprises qui doivent convertir les données entre les formats JSON et XML pour assurer la compatibilité et l’interopérabilité entre différents systèmes et plateformes.

Q3: JSON et XML Convertisseur sont-ils gratuits?

R: Oui, le convertisseur JSON et XML est entièrement libre à utiliser. Il n’y a pas de frais cachés ni de frais d’abonnement.

Q4: Puis-je convertir des fichiers volumineux à l’aide de JSON et du convertisseur XML?

R: Oui, le convertisseur JSON et XML prend en charge la conversion de fichiers volumineux. Cependant, il est recommandé de vérifier la limite de taille des fichiers mentionnée sur le site Web pour des performances optimales.

Q5: Comment fonctionne le convertisseur JSON et XML?

R: Le convertisseur JSON et XML fonctionne en prenant des données d’entrée au format JSON ou XML et en la convertissant au format de sortie souhaité. Il maintient la structure et l’intégrité des données pendant le processus de conversion.

Q6: Le convertisseur JSON et XML prend-il en charge les structures de données imbriquées?

R: Oui, le convertisseur JSON et XML prend en charge les structures de données imbriquées. Il peut gérer des hiérarchies de données complexes et les convertir avec précision.

Q7: Puis-je convertir plusieurs fichiers simultanément à l’aide de JSON et du convertisseur XML?

R: Non, le convertisseur JSON et XML prend actuellement en charge la conversion d’un fichier à la fois. Cependant, vous pouvez convertir plusieurs fichiers séquentiellement.

Q8: Le convertisseur JSON et XML est-il compatible avec tous les systèmes d’exploitation?

R: Oui, le convertisseur JSON et XML est un outil Web et est compatible avec tous les principaux systèmes d’exploitation, y compris Windows, MacOS et Linux.

Q9: Y a-t-il une limite au nombre de conversions que je peux effectuer en utilisant JSON et XML Convertisseur?

R: Non, il n’y a pas de limite au nombre de conversions que vous pouvez effectuer à l’aide de JSON et du convertisseur XML. Vous pouvez l’utiliser aussi souvent que vous en avez besoin.

Q10: Les données que je télécharge sur JSON et XML Convertisseur sont-elles sécurisées?

R: Oui, le convertisseur JSON et XML prend au sérieux la sécurité des données. Tous les fichiers téléchargés sont automatiquement supprimés du serveur une fois le processus de conversion terminé.